Bulgaria - Medical, Dental Instruments and Supplies Turnover Per Employee
In 2017, the country was ranked number 29 comparing other countries in Medical, Dental Instruments and Supplies Turnover Per Employee with €22.9 Thousand. Bulgaria is overtaken by Latvia, which was ranked number 28 at €31.2 Thousand and is followed by Bosnia and Herzegovina with €18.4 Thousand. Denmark lead the ranking with €430.7 Thousand in 2019, a growth of 1.8% versus 2018. Switzerland, Iceland and Belgium resp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Denmark recorded the best 5 years average growth at +18.9% per year, while Bosnia and Herzegovina witnessed the worst performance at -4% per year.
